Transaction 6382e323ecb3042146afa445f41e1e3223da353b9b7fd1111a3f65e7d3816c53

1 Input
2 Outputs
  • 6382e323ecb3042146afa445f41e1e3223da353b9b7fd1111a3f65e7d3816c53:0
  • value  1145406
    address  1K38uuEt4AmXhVGG3pEGZJnsyJgUHEhrTH
  • 6382e323ecb3042146afa445f41e1e3223da353b9b7fd1111a3f65e7d3816c53:1
  • value  25398842
    address  3FHah4yWcnMTQXhP2CEhxkMaGBJth5Abtj